The problem with Object.new is that it doesn't call the object constructor
so far as I can tell, just calling g_object_new without any of the Vala
object construction code.

My Serializable is an interface.  I'm trying to make use of the Json
serialization framework, and for the most part it's working.  The problem
I'm having is with the construction of instances of array types - there
appears to be no factory framework for object creation in Vala, and so far
the only workaround I've come up with is very clunky.

Is there an object factory somewhere that someone could point me towards?

Hi,

I have a generic array implementation like so:

public class GArrSerializable<T> : Serializable, Object  {
  public T[] data;
  public int length;
  public GArrSerializable(int size = 0) {
    data = new T[size];
  }

  public Type type () { return typeof (T); }

...etc

and a derived type:

public class IntArr : GArrSerializable<int> {

  public IntArr(int size = 0) {
    base (size);
  }
}

If I create an instance of the type, then instance.type () returns 24 as
expected.
If I create an instance like so:
var ia = Object  new (type) as IntArr;
var t = ia.type ();

Then t is 4 rather than 24.  As it is in the instance when it tries to
deserialize.

Can you tell me why this is so, and how I can programmatically create
objects derived from a parameterised type?
